A Family-Friendly Itinerary: Dubai and Abu Dhabi

Saturday, November 18: Arrival in Dubai

Welcome to Dubai! Start your trip by exploring the iconic Palm Jumeirah, a man-made island known for its luxurious hotels and stunning views. In the morning, take a leisurely walk along the Palm Jumeirah Boardwalk, enjoying the beautiful coastline. In the afternoon, visit Aquaventure Waterpark, a thrilling water park with slides and attractions for all ages. As the evening sets in, head to The Dubai Mall, where you can shop to your heart's content and enjoy the mesmerizing Dubai Fountain.

  • Palm Jumeirah Boardwalk: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Aquaventure Waterpark: Estimated cost - AED 250 per person, Time spent - 4-6 hours
  • The Dubai Mall: Estimated cost - Varies based on activities,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Sunday, November 19: Exploring Old Dubai

Immerse yourself in the rich history and culture of Dubai's Old Town. Start your morning with a visit to the historic Al Fahidi neighborhood, also known as Bastakiya. Explore the narrow alleyways, traditional wind-tower houses, and art galleries. In the afternoon, take an abra (traditional boat) ride across Dubai Creek to the bustling Deira Souks, where you can shop for spices, gold, and textiles. In the evening, enjoy a delicious dinner at a local restaurant in the Al Seef district, overlooking the creek.

  • Al Fahidi Neighborhood: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2 hours
  • Deira Souks: Estimated cost - Varies based on purchases,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Al Seef District: Estimated cost - Varies based on restaurant,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Monday, November 20: Dubai Parks and Resorts

Get ready for a day of fun and adventure at Dubai Parks and Resorts. Start your morning at Motiongate Dubai, a Hollywood-inspired theme park with thrilling rides and live entertainment. In the afternoon, head to Legoland Dubai and Legoland Water Park, perfect for families with younger children. Enjoy the rides, shows, and interactive experiences. In the evening, catch a spectacular performance at Bollywood Parks Dubai, showcasing the vibrant Indian cinema.

  • Motiongate Dubai: Estimated cost - AED 275 per person, Time spent - 5-6 hours
  • Legoland Dubai: Estimated cost - AED 275 per person, Time spent - 5-6 hours
  • Bollywood Parks Dubai: Estimated cost - AED 175 per person, Time spent - 3-4 hours
Tuesday, November 21: Visit the Louvre Abu Dhabi

Embark on a day trip to Abu Dhabi to visit the magnificent Louvre Abu Dhabi. In the morning, explore the museum's impressive collection of artworks spanning different civilizations and time periods. Take your time to appreciate the stunning architecture and cultural exhibitions. In the afternoon, visit the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que, one of the world's largest mosques, known for its intricate design. Wrap up the day with a relaxing stroll along the Corniche, a picturesque waterfront promenade.

  • Louvre Abu Dhabi: Estimated cost - AED 63 per person, Time spent - 4-5 hours
  • Sheikh Zayed Grand Mosque: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
  • Abu Dhabi Corniche: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 1-2 hours
Wednesday, November 22: Desert Safari and Dune Bashing

Embark on an exciting desert adventure in the morning. Join a desert safari tour that includes thrilling dune bashing, camel riding, and sandboarding. Experience the beauty of the Arabian Desert and enjoy a traditional Bedouin-style lunch. In the afternoon, visit the Dubai Miracle Garden, a vibrant floral paradise with impressive displays. End the day with a visit to the Global Village, a cultural and entertainment hub offering a mix of shopping, dining, and live performances.

  • Desert Safari: Estimated cost - AED 250-350 per person, Time spent - 6-7 hours
  • Dubai Miracle Garden: Estimated cost - AED 55 per person,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Global Village: Estimated cost - AED 15 per person (entry ticket), Time spent - 3-4 hours
Thursday, November 23: Dubai Marina and JBR Walk

Spend your morning exploring the vibrant Dubai Marina, an artificial canal city lined with luxurious yachts, waterfront promenades, and trendy cafes. Take a relaxing walk along the Marina Walk and enjoy the stunning skyline views. In the afternoon, visit The Beach at JBR (Jumeirah Beach Residence), a popular outdoor shopping and entertainment destination. Relax on the sandy beach, indulge in water sports, and grab a delicious bite to eat. In the evening, enjoy a leisurely dinner at one of the many restaurants in the area.

  • Dubai Marina Walk: Estimated cost - Free,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• The Beach at JBR: Estimated cost - Varies based on activities, Time spent - 3-4 hours
  • Dinner at JBR: Estimated cost - Varies based on restaurant, Time spent - 2-3 hours
Friday, November 24: Explore Yas Island, Abu Dhabi

On your last day, head to Yas Island in Abu Dhabi. In the morning, visit Ferrari World, a thrilling amusement park with world-class roller coasters and experiences. For motorsports enthusiasts, a trip to the Yas Marina Circuit is a must. Take a guided tour or participate in driving experiences. In the afternoon, unwind at Yas Waterworld, a fantastic water park with exciting rides and attractions. End your trip with a visit to Yas Mall, where you can shop for souvenirs and enjoy a final meal before departing.

  • Ferrari World: Estimated cost - AED 295 per person, Time spent - 5-6 hours
  • Yas Marina Circuit: Estimated cost - Varies based on activities, Time spent - 2-3 hours
  • Yas Waterworld: Estimated cost - AED 250 per person, Time spent - 4-6 hours
  • Yas Mall: Estimated cost - Varies based on purchases, Time spent - 2-3 hours

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

For a unique family experience, consider visiting the Dubai Miracle Garden. This expansive floral wonderland features incredible displays of blooming flowers and unique sculptures. Another hidden gem is the Dubai Safari Park, where you can encounter a variety of exotic animals and enjoy educational shows. Locals also love spending time at La Mer, a trendy beachfront destination with a laid-back atmosphere, water sports activities, and a variety of dining options. Don't miss the opportunity to try authentic Emirati cuisine at local restaurants like Al Fanar or Seven Sands.
